Earthworks and Foundation Engineering

Earthworks and foundation engineering represent the crucial foundational stages in any construction project. They involve a comprehensive interplay of geotechnical investigations, site preparation, excavation, and the construction of sturdy foundations to sustain the weight of the superstructure. Earthworks encompass activities such more info as grading, stabilization, and drainage, ensuring a level and stable base for construction. Foundation engineering focuses on developing the foundation system based on soil conditions, load requirements, and building codes. Foundations can vary from simple shallow slabs to complex deep foundations like piles or caissons, depending on the characteristics of the soil and the extent of the structure.

Site Preparation and Excavation Operations

Before any construction can commence, the site must undergo thorough preparation and excavation operations. This crucial stage involves a variety of activities aimed at clearing, leveling, and preparing the ground for construction.

First, existing structures, vegetation, and debris are cleared to make way for the new project. Subsequently, the site is leveled to create a stable and even foundation. Excavation activities then take place to trench trenches or pits for foundations, utilities, and other below-grade elements.

Throughout these processes, safety is paramount. Construction crews strictly adhere to industry regulations to ensure a secure work environment. They utilize appropriate equipment and protective gear to minimize risks and reduce potential hazards.
